Back Council of Europe strengthens anti-money laundering/combating the financing of terrorism risk-based supervision in Kosovo*

The Council of Europe through its joint European Union and Council of Europe Project against Economic Crime in Kosovo (PECK III) is supporting Kosovo authorities to address identified shortcomings and needs related to anti-money laundering/countering the financing of terrorism (AML/CFT) risk-based supervision. 

In this context and following several peer-to-peer mentoring activities conducted by PECK III, it presented lessons learned and discussed the developed supervisory tools with participants from the Financial Intelligence Unit and Central Bank of Kosovo. 

The aim of the mentoring programme was to provide hands-on guidance and expert advice on ongoing operational processes related to off-site and on-site AML/CFT supervision of obliged entities. 

Participants from the Financial Intelligence Unit and Central Bank acknowledged the positive impact that the peer-to-peer exchange is having in improving the supervisory practices in Kosovo by further strengthening the risk-based approach in line with international standards and good practices. Participants also highlighted that a risk-based approach will be integrated in all aspects of a supervisory program design. 

This initiative builds upon joint EU/Council of Europe and beneficiaries’ efforts in identifying challenges faced and improvement needs with regard to fighting corruption, money laundering and financing of terrorism in Kosovo by also taking into account the Anti-Money Laundering and Countering the Financing of Terrorism (AML/CFT) Assessment of 2018.

The activity was organised within the framework of the “Project against Economic Crime in Kosovo” (PECK III), jointly funded by the European Union and the Council of Europe and implemented by the latter.
